Benefits of Sharing Worksheets
Kindergarten sharing worksheets are an excellent way to teach young children the value of sharing and taking turns. These interactive tools can help develop social skills, promote a sense of community, and foster positive relationships among children. By using sharing worksheets, kids can learn to express their feelings, develop empathy, and understand the importance of cooperation. With a wide range of fun and engaging activities, kindergarten sharing worksheets can make learning a fun and enjoyable experience for kids.
One of the key benefits of kindergarten sharing worksheets is that they can help children develop essential life skills, such as communication, problem-solving, and conflict resolution. By working together and sharing materials, kids can learn to navigate social situations, manage their emotions, and build strong relationships with their peers. Additionally, sharing worksheets can help children develop a sense of responsibility and respect for others, which is essential for their emotional and social growth.

To get the most out of kindergarten sharing worksheets, it's essential to use them effectively. Here are some tips to keep in mind: start with simple activities and gradually increase the complexity as kids become more confident. Encourage kids to work in pairs or small groups to promote social interaction and teamwork. Provide feedback and encouragement to help kids develop their social skills and build their confidence. With these tips and a range of fun and engaging sharing worksheets, you can help kids develop essential life skills and promote a sense of community in the kindergarten classroom.
